FAQ

What are the top bars that host live concerts in London?

London is home to a vibrant live music scene, and some of the top bars hosting live concerts include The Blues Kitchen Camden and The Blues Kitchen Shoreditch. Both venues are renowned for their lively atmosphere and eclectic mix of blues, soul, and rock performances. Sketch London offers a unique and artistic setting for live music, while Boxpark Shoreditch combines a trendy environment with a variety of live acts. These bars provide an intimate and engaging experience for music lovers in the city.

Where can you find the best clubs in London?

For an unforgettable clubbing experience in London, Ministry Of Sound and Fabric London are must-visit destinations. Ministry Of Sound is legendary for its world-class DJs and state-of-the-art sound system, making it a favorite among electronic music enthusiasts. Fabric London is equally iconic, known for its underground vibe and cutting-edge music. XOYO and Egg London also stand out, offering diverse lineups and vibrant atmospheres that cater to a wide range of musical tastes.

Who are the most popular local musicians in London?

London has produced some of the most popular musicians in the world, including global superstars like Coldplay, Ed Sheeran, and Dua Lipa. Adele's powerful voice and heartfelt lyrics have earned her a massive following, while Queen's timeless rock anthems continue to captivate audiences. Sam Smith and Charli XCX also hail from London, contributing to the city's rich musical heritage with their unique styles and chart-topping hits.

Where are the best spots for outdoor live music in London?

For outdoor live music in London, Hyde Park is a premier destination, hosting major events and festivals that attract huge crowds. Somerset House offers a picturesque setting for summer concerts, blending historic architecture with contemporary performances. Queen Elizabeth Olympic Park is another excellent spot, providing a spacious venue for large-scale outdoor events. Additionally, the Southbank Centre's outdoor spaces frequently feature live music, creating a vibrant cultural hub along the Thames.
